| You should never begin serious obedience
training before your dog is seven or eight months old. While your dog is
still in his puppyhood, concentrate on winning his confidence so he will
love and admire you. Basic Training can be started at the early age of three
or four months (preferably at four months). He should be taught to walk
nicely on a leash, sit and lie down on command, and come when he is called. |

| Schutzhund is a sport that focuses on
developing & evaluating those traits in dogs that make them more useful &
happier companions to their owners. The purpose of Schutzhund is to
demonstrate the dog's intelligence & utility. It also measures the dog's
mental stability, endurance, structural efficiencies, ability to scent,
willingness to work, courage, & trainability. |

| Breeding
a schutzhund puppy is not sufficient if the early development is not handled
correctly. A young schutzhund puppy should not be handled with a firm
corrections. It is equally important that he/she should never be dominated
by another dog. The training and play should have a positive ending with
results equally satisfying both to the dog and the trainer/owner. |
